Ollie Watkins' Form and Its Impact on Betting Trends

Ollie Watkins' recent scoring form may influence betting markets as he aims for a spot in the World Cup squad.

Ollie Watkins has had a challenging season, with a tally of nine goals and just one assist from 30 Premier League appearances, which is below his usual output. However, his recent performances, including a goal against West Ham and two goals in a Europa League match against Bologna, bring him closer to a significant milestone of 100 goals for Aston Villa. This resurgence in form may catch the attention of bettors looking at player performance markets, especially as discussions about his potential inclusion in Thomas Tuchel's World Cup squad heat up.

The context of Watkins’ journey—from the National League to competing in the Champions League—highlights the volatility often seen in player performance metrics, which can influence betting odds. His candid acknowledgment of not being at his desired level this season, combined with his recent scoring form, suggests that bettors should monitor his upcoming performances closely as they could reflect a turning point in his season. As he aims to solidify his position in the national team, his motivation and mindset could play a crucial role in his contributions on the pitch.
